Beyond their physical properties and design, the trustworthiness of concrete coil nails lies in their consistent performance across varied and challenging environments. High humidity, temperature fluctuations, and direct exposure to harsh chemicals can severely impact construction materials, but concrete coil nails, treated with rust-resistant coatings, demonstrate resilience under such conditions. This reliability is crucial, not only for meeting building codes and safety standards but also for maintaining the integrity and reputation of construction professionals who use these materials. In real-world applications, the experience of using concrete coil nails has been overwhelmingly positive, as shared by industry professionals who frequently interact with these tools. Constructors consistently praise the nails' ability to reduce installation time, thanks to their compatibility with a range of pneumatic nailers. This efficiency translates to significant labor savings, allowing projects to be completed faster without sacrificing quality. Additionally, because these nails offer strong holding power, there's a reduction in the need for additional fastening components, which simplifies the construction process and reduces material costs.
